A new cotton-like fabric from Teijin Frontier made from recycled materials offers an eco-friendly, high-performance material for athleisure fashion.

The material is woven from a polyester filament yarn made with recycled materials. To achieve the cotton-like feel, the team from Teijin Frontier used a proprietary fiber that optimizes processing, a yarn processing method that randomizes the thickness in filaments, and a knitting technology that adjusts the texture and density to mimic the appearance and feel of cotton.
